Bowen Custom converts the Redhawk to .454 Casull and .50 Linebaugh. The Redhawk should be able to handle hot .45 Colt loads. If you're gonna reload the .45 Colt should be an excellent choice for you. I don't know how experienced you are as a reloader but use common sense as always. People have blown up Redhawks, Super Blackhawks, and Freedom Arms by going too far.
